Create Event Status Codes
When you view the Booking Calendar, you will be able to easily identify the current status of events with the color-coded Event Status Codes. Event Status levels help personnel within your organization communicate with each other and function at maximum efficiency. They are also the key to preventing booking errors.
The Event Status Codes that you define here will be the options available when selecting an event status.
1.
Select Setup | Status Codes from EventPro Planner’s main menu.
2.
From the drop-down list in the upper left corner, select Event.
3.
Click the New button to the right of the selection grid.
4.
The Status [New] window opens.
5.
Enter the name of the code in the Status field.
6.
Click the Text and Back buttons to select the color of the text and background. Your selections will be visible on the Booking Calendar and in the Events screen, allowing you to quickly check the status of each event at a glance.
7.
Check the Show on Web box if you want to show events with this status level on your website.
8.
Choose a status Type for each from the drop-down list: Confirmed, Other or Cancelled. You must identify at least one Confirmed and one Cancelled status type.
a.
Confirmed is the highest level of status. You may want to create more than one Confirmed-type status. For example, you could name one status “Confirmed with catering,” and another status “Confirmed, no catering”. The Type of both statuses will still be Confirmed.
b.
Cancelled is the lowest level of status. You could also create different Cancelled-type statuses, such as “Cancelled” and “Cancelled: Competitor”, to track clients’ reasons for cancelling.
c.
Select Other for other event statuses, such as “Tentative”.
9.
Select a number with the Item # spin arrows. These numbers determine the order in which the statuses are displayed in the list.
